What is AI?

AI stands for artificial intelligence. It's software that can hold a conversation with you in plain English. You type a question; it writes back an answer. You can ask follow-up questions, share documents, and work through things together.

AI has been trained on a huge amount of text, which is how it can answer questions about almost any topic. It's not magic and it's not a person, but for many tasks it feels like having a well-informed friend you can ask anything.

What is ChatGPT?

ChatGPT is the most widely used AI assistant. It's made by a company called OpenAI and is free to use with a free account. SEND Parents Help runs inside ChatGPT as a "Custom GPT" - a version of ChatGPT that's been set up to focus on SEND topics in England.

Do I need to be good with computers?

No. If you can send a WhatsApp message, you can use ChatGPT. The interface is a single text box at the bottom of the screen. Type your question, press send, read the reply.

Tips for getting started

  • Start with a simple question and see what comes back.
  • If the answer isn't quite right, ask a follow-up. You can say "can you explain that more simply" or "give me an example."
  • Share documents. Uploading a council letter or a draft EHCP and asking for feedback is one of the most powerful things you can do.
  • Don't worry about typos or grammar - it understands.
